Keep your ears open in the next few weeks regarding a brand new radio special in honor of A&M's 50th anniversary. It is being offered to stations right now. Here is the description:

A&M 50th ANNIVERSARY – A MISSION TO ROCK




One hour special celebrates 50th anniversary of A&M records by looking back at the label’s great rock bands and artists and how their records became classics – great for labor day weekend!
Music by The Police, Styx, Supertramp, Joe Cocker, Soundgarden and more. Interviews include Sting, Andy Summers, Stewart Copeland, Paul Rodgers, Peter Frampton, Roger Hodgson of Supertramp, Chris Cornell, Joe Cocker and more. Host/Producer: Redbeard. Song list and cue sheets will be posted soon.

I sent the info on this radio special to my former classic-rock station PD with a request to forward me the special when he was done with it. It came in the mail today. It's a one-hour show with holes for commercials. Songs played:

- A Taste Of Honey - Herb Alpert & The Tijuana Brass
- All Right Now - Free
- The Letter (Live) - Joe Cocker
- Thirty Days In The Hole - Humble Pie
- Show Me The Way - Peter Frampton
- Roxanne - The Police
- The Logical Song - Supertramp
- Run To You - Bryan Adams
- Black Hole Sun - Soundgarden

Celebrities appearing on the special are:

- Paul Rodgers
- Joe Cocker
- Steve Marriott
- Peter Frampton
- Sting
- Roger Hodgson
- Bryan Adams
- Chris Cornell
- Billy Bob Thornton

The host is "Redbeard" (who kept pronouncing "Herp Alpert").
The special was for airing the week of 8/27/12.
The sound was a bit on the bass-y side. I compared "All Right Now" with the hammered version on the A&M 50 set, and the difference was quite obvious.
